mensatt / frontend-old

Frontend repo of Mensatt
GNU General Public License v3.0
5 stars 1 forks source link

Seite Funktioniert nicht ohne Javascript #183

Closed phikal closed 1 year ago

phikal commented 1 year ago

Ich war vor kurzem verwritt weshalb die Seite keine Informationen hatte. Es stellt sich heraus, dass weil ich Javascript deaktiviere erscheint die Seite in einem "Lade-Zustand" ohne ein Hinweis darauf, dass Javascript aktiviert sein muss.

Es wäre entweder gut ein statischen Fallback oder zumindest eine Warnung anzugeben.

GamerBene19 commented 1 year ago

Hmm, ja ich sehe das Problem. Das Frontend ist in NextJS geschrieben - wie der Name vermuten lässt braucht es Javascript um zu funktionieren. Auf Anhieb fällt mir keine gute/einfache Möglichkeit ein eine solche Nachricht einzubauen und auch eine kurze Google-Suche war nicht erfolgreich. Ich glaube aber schon, das ein disclaimer wichtig ist, deswegen ist das definitiv etwas, dass man im Hinterkopf behalten sollte.

Vielen Dank für das Issue :+1:

phikal commented 1 year ago

Auf Anhieb fällt mir keine gute/einfache Möglichkeit ein eine solche Nachricht einzubauen

Wieso würde ein <noscript> Tag nicht funktionieren?

GamerBene19 commented 1 year ago

Auf Anhieb fällt mir keine gute/einfache Möglichkeit ein eine solche Nachricht einzubauen

Wieso würde ein <noscript> Tag nicht funktionieren?

Tut es, ist mir kurz nach Abschicken aufgefallen. Wird durch #184 hinzugefügt.